Things to consider
Higher = more presentSome romantic relationships and kissing are depicted.
Social conflict and manipulation are present.
Some mild profanity may be used.
No blasphemy is present in the narrative.
No substance use is featured in the book.
No suicide or self-harm themes are explored.
The story is not scary or frightening.
No occult or witchcraft elements are included.
No LGBTQ+ themes are present in the book.
The focus is on secular achievement and social status.
No negative portrayals of God or Christians are present.
